Choosing between a diesel forklift and an electric forklift depends mainly on the working environment, load requirements, operating hours, and energy supply. Diesel forklifts are generally better suited to heavy-duty outdoor work, while electric forklifts are often preferred for indoor operations where low noise and zero tailpipe emissions are important.

Diesel forklifts are widely used for construction materials, steel, machinery, timber, and other heavy loads. Their strong continuous operating capability makes them suitable for demanding outdoor applications.
Suitable for heavy loads and intensive work;
Well suited to outdoor applications;
Quick refueling minimizes downtime;
Suitable for long periods of continuous operation.
Diesel engines produce exhaust emissions and more operating noise than electric powertrains. They also require regular engine and fuel-system maintenance.
For customers handling heavy materials outdoors, a diesel forklift can be a practical choice, especially when long operating hours and fast refueling are priorities.
Electric forklifts are powered by batteries and produce no tailpipe emissions during operation. This makes them particularly suitable for warehouses, factories, workshops, and other indoor environments.
No fuel-engine exhaust during operation;
Lower operating noise;
Well suited to indoor workplaces;
Lithium battery options can support frequent material handling.
Electric forklifts require charging and careful battery management. For operations running multiple shifts, charging schedules or additional batteries may be necessary to avoid interruptions.
A lithium forklift can be considered when low noise, clean indoor operation, and convenient daily handling are important.
| Factor | Diesel Forklift | Electric Forklift |
|---|---|---|
| Typical environment | Outdoor | Mainly indoor |
| Tailpipe emissions | Yes | None during operation |
| Noise | Higher | Lower |
| Heavy-duty work | Excellent choice | Depends on model |
| Continuous operation | Well suited | Charging needs consideration |
| Energy replenishment | Fast refueling | Battery charging |
| Common applications | Construction, yards, heavy handling | Warehouses, factories, workshops |
The comparison shows why there is no single winner. The right choice depends on what the forklift needs to do every day.
The choice becomes different when the job involves mud, gravel, slopes, or other uneven surfaces. In these conditions, power source is only one part of the decision. Ground adaptability, maneuverability, stability, and overall forklift configuration also matter.

Before purchasing, buyers should evaluate five factors:
Load requirements: Determine the typical and maximum load weight.
Working environment: Identify whether the forklift will mainly operate indoors or outdoors.
Operating hours: Consider daily working hours and whether continuous operation is required.
Ground conditions: Check whether the machine will work on concrete, gravel, soil, mud, or slopes.
Energy supply: Confirm whether refueling or charging is more practical at the worksite.
For example, a warehouse with smooth floors and regular charging access may favor an electric forklift. A construction site handling heavy materials for extended periods may benefit more from a diesel forklift.
The choice between a diesel and electric forklift should be based on the complete working application rather than purchase price alone. Diesel forklifts are a strong option for heavy-duty and outdoor operations, while electric forklifts are often better suited to indoor environments where low noise and clean operation are priorities.

1. Which is better, a diesel or electric forklift?
Neither is universally better. Diesel forklifts are generally suited to heavy-duty outdoor work, while electric forklifts are often preferred for indoor applications.
2. Are diesel forklifts suitable for indoor use?
They may be used in properly ventilated areas where permitted, but exhaust emissions and noise make them less suitable for many indoor applications.
3. Can electric forklifts be used outdoors?
Yes, depending on the model and working conditions. Ground conditions, load requirements, operating hours, and charging availability should all be considered.
4. Which forklift is better for long continuous operation?
Diesel forklifts can be convenient for long continuous work because refueling is fast. Electric forklifts can also support intensive operation when charging is properly planned.
5. What forklift is suitable for construction sites?
For heavy outdoor work, a diesel forklift or purpose-built rough terrain forklift may be appropriate, depending on the load and ground conditions.
